나가겠다

"I will go out."


Here, '나가겠다' expresses the speaker's intention to physically leave a location (school) and go outside.

나는 학교 끝나고 나가겠다.

I will go out after school.


In this context, '나가겠다' indicates the act of exiting the meeting environment or room.

회의에서 나가겠다, 의견이 필요하다면 나를 부르세요.

I will leave the meeting, call me if my opinion is needed.


Here, '나가겠다' is used hypothetically to express a potential reaction to certain behavior in a formal environment.

공식적인 자리에서 그런 태도를 보이면 나가겠다.

I would leave if you show such an attitude in a formal setting.
